Navigating Career Changes with an Unexpected Ally
Career transitions are a significant source of stress for many adults. Whether it’s a layoff, a desire for a new path, or the simple realization that a current job isn’t fulfilling, the process can be fraught with uncertainty and anxiety. Traditional career counseling can be helpful, but it often lacks the personal touch and immediate support that someone truly understanding can provide. This is where the concept of finding a supportive individual, someone like a mentor – or even an online connection – becomes invaluable. The ability to openly discuss fears, brainstorm new opportunities, and receive honest feedback without the pressure of professional expectations can be incredibly liberating. It provides a space to explore options freely and build confidence.
Often, individuals feel ashamed or embarrassed to admit they're struggling with their career. They might fear judgment from colleagues, family, or friends. An online connection, particularly one that develops organically, can bypass these concerns. The lack of prior history and the perceived anonymity can create a sense of safety, allowing individuals to be more honest and vulnerable about their challenges. This authenticity is key to building a strong and supportive relationship. The freedom to simply vent frustrations or seek advice without feeling scrutinized can be a powerful catalyst for positive change, allowing for clearer thinking and more effective problem-solving.

Responding to Relationship Shifts and Personal Loss
Relationships, in all their forms, are subject to change and, sometimes, loss. Whether it’s the end of a romantic partnership, a falling out with a friend, or the death of a loved one, navigating these experiences requires immense emotional strength and resilience. The support of family and friends is crucial, but sometimes, individuals need additional outlets for their grief and pain. That's when reaching out to someone who understands, even if that person is a relatively new acquaintance, can be profoundly helpful. It’s vital to have someone who can actively listen without trying to 'fix' the situation or offer unsolicited advice.
The complexities of grief and heartbreak are often underestimated. People tend to expect a linear progression of healing, but the reality is far more nuanced. There are good days and bad days, moments of acceptance and waves of sadness. Having someone who can acknowledge and validate these conflicting emotions is invaluable. This isn’t about finding someone to replace lost connections; it’s about supplementing existing support systems with an additional layer of understanding and empathy. It's about creating a space where you can be completely yourself, without pretense or expectation.
- Active Listening: Providing a non-judgmental space for sharing feelings.
- Validation of Emotions: Acknowledging and accepting the full range of experiences.
- Perspective Offering: Sharing insights without dismissing personal pain.
- Encouragement: Supporting self-care and healthy coping mechanisms.
- Practical Assistance: Offering help with tasks or errands, if appropriate.
The act of simply being heard and understood can be incredibly therapeutic. It allows individuals to process their emotions, gain clarity, and begin to move forward. The development of supportive personal bonds, even online, can serve as a lifeline during times of intense emotional distress. These connections can provide a sense of hope and remind individuals of their own strength and resilience.

The Role of Online Communities in Building Support Networks
The rise of online communities has fundamentally changed the way people connect and find support. While concerns about online safety and authenticity are valid, these platforms also offer unique opportunities for individuals to connect with others who share similar experiences and challenges. Online forums, social media groups, and dedicated support networks can provide a sense of belonging and validation that may be difficult to find in offline settings. The accessibility and convenience of these platforms make it easier for individuals to reach out for help and connect with others, regardless of geographic location or time constraints.
The anonymity offered by some online platforms can also be a benefit, particularly for those who are hesitant to share their struggles with people they know personally. However, it's important to exercise caution and discernment when engaging with online communities. It’s crucial to prioritize safety and choose platforms with strong moderation policies and a commitment to creating a positive and supportive environment. Building genuine connections online requires time, effort, and a willingness to be vulnerable, but the rewards can be significant. The opportunity to exchange stories, share advice, and offer encouragement can create a powerful sense of community and resilience. Beyond Sympathy: The Power of Empathetic Guidance
Support isn’t solely about offering sympathy; it’s about providing empathetic guidance. True empathy goes beyond simply understanding someone’s feelings; it involves actively trying to see the world from their perspective and offering support that is tailored to their specific needs. This requires listening attentively, asking thoughtful questions, and offering constructive feedback. Empathetic guidance acknowledges the validity of an individual’s experiences while simultaneously challenging them to grow and overcome obstacles. It’s about being both compassionate and honest, providing encouragement without enabling unhealthy behaviors.
The most effective form of support is often proactive rather than reactive. Instead of waiting for someone to reach out for help, actively checking in on them, offering assistance, and providing a listening ear can make a profound difference. This demonstrates a genuine level of care and concern, fostering a deeper and more meaningful connection. This extends beyond casual friendship. Relationships built on empathy and understanding are often the most enduring and fulfilling, providing a source of strength and resilience throughout life’s inevitable challenges.
